Late 18th century Logis - Enclosed estate of approximately 5 hectares

Nestled in the heart of the rolling, unspoiled Saintonge countryside, sheltered from all disturbances, this exceptional property embodies with refined elegance the timeless sophistication of late 18th-century mansions.
Impeccably maintained, this characterful estate offers a rare art of living, where architectural harmony, generous proportions, and a remarkable natural environment converge.

Situated on a fenced plot of 48,368 m², the property is set within a high-quality landscaped park, punctuated by superb gravel driveways, meticulously designed gardens, and sweeping vistas opening onto the surrounding countryside. The unobstructed views, combined with the harmonious placement of the buildings, lend the location a peaceful, intimate, and private atmosphere, ideal for both a prestigious residence and large-scale projects.

The main house, approximately 500 square meters, impresses with its fluid and elegant layout, enhanced by generous proportions and abundant natural light. The ground floor is organized around a characterful through entrance hall. The reception room, nearly 60 square meters, featuring a majestic fireplace, provides a prime space for entertaining and socializing. The kitchen, equipped with a superb stone sink, extends into a spacious pantry; a laundry room completes this functional area. A music room, games room, office, and two bedrooms with en-suite bathrooms complete this level. Upstairs, a large landing leads to six bedrooms, two shower rooms, and a bathroom.

Separate from the main house, the approximately 144 m² caretaker’s cottage comprises an entrance hall and a large open-plan living area with a kitchen. Spread over the first and second floors, seven bedrooms and a bathroom offer ample accommodation options, whether for staff, families, or guests in the context of a tourism business.

The numerous outbuildings are a major asset of the property: workshop, stables, covered area, garage, attics, drying shed, large workshop and workroom. They offer exceptional potential for the development of tourism, event or professional projects: bed and breakfast, charming cottages, private receptions, weddings, seminars, artist or equestrian residence.

The property features central heating via a gas tank, PVC double-glazed windows, and an electric gate with video intercom. It has its own septic system. No major work is required. Having recently undergone extensive renovations, the entire estate is now extremely well-maintained.
